摘要
Diffusion coefficients of Np-237, Pu-239, and Am-241 are determined in two model aluminophosphate and aluminoborosilicate glasses at temperatures slightly lower than their transformation temperatures. The actinides are one of the least mobile elements. In particular, the actinide diffusion coefficients in the aluminophosphate glasses at 673 K are of the order of 10(-18) m2.sec-1; in the aluminoborosilicate glasses at 773 K, of the order of 10(-19) m2.sec-1. Crystallization of the glasses increases the diffusional mobility of Np-237. A rather small amount of water absorbed by the crystallized aluminophosphate glass increases the low-temperature migration of Np-237.
